
The TULBTRC is blood transfusion and research centre Situated in the premises of Tribhuvan University, Kirtipur, Kathmandu is jointly venturing between Tribhuvan University and Lions international, MD325. As a non-profitmaking and sovereign organization center has been actively engaged in the collection, processing and distribution of blood and its components to various healthcare facilities across the valley. Lions Clubs International, a global voluntary service organization in over 210 countries, has dedicated a century to the motto “We Serve”. In Nepal, LCI Multiple District-325 has been actively contributing to societal welfare since 1971. MD-325 has collaborated with Tribhuvan University to establish the T.U. Lions Blood Transfusion and Research Center (TULBTRC), marking a historic milestone in Lionism in Nepal. Initially 1200 Lions members came together to contribute 25 thousand rupees per head and built a 2 storied building of 16428 sq. ft at Tribhuvan University premises. With the commitment of around 2600 Lions and non-lion’s members around the globe who contributed NRs. 25,000 each. This institution now serves as a beacon of hope with LCI’s 100 years of worldwide service.
